Crystal meth (short for methamphetamine) belongs to the class of drugs known as amphetamines, stimulants that have both legitimate medical uses and illicit uses. The drug resembles tiny ice crystals or rock candy, and it can be snorted, smoked or injected, producing quick, powerful highs that make it difficult to resist repeated use.
